SchoolRow ranks Menlo Park Elementary School 405th of 675 Oregon elementary schools for 2024–25, based on Oregon Statewide Assessments (OSAS) 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 40% of elementary sch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 32th in 2019 to 40th in 2025 — improving.

NCES history for this school begins in 1988. Race categories changed by 2010: earlier data combines Asian and Pacific Islander students and does not consistently identify multiracial students. The chart retains that history, while the change table uses 2010 onward.

What school district is Menlo Park Elementary School in?

Menlo Park Elementary School is part of the David Douglas SD 40 district in Portland, Oregon.

Is Menlo Park Elementary School a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Menlo Park Elementary School 405th of 675 Oregon elementary schools (better than 40%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(Oregon Statewide Assessments (OSAS) 2024–25).

What is the racial makeup of Menlo Park Elementary School?

White 32%, Hispanic 28%, Black 12%, Asian 11% (362 students, 2023–24).
